body{
background: #000;
margin:0;
margin-top: 0px;
padding:0;
line-height: 1.5em;
color: #000;
font-family:Verdana, Arial, Helvetica, sans-serif;
font-size:10px;


}
ul { list-style-image: url(bild.jpg); }



* {margin:0; padding:0;}

h1 { 
font-size: 16px; 
margin-top: 0px;
margin-bottom: 5px; 
letter-spacing: 1px;
line-height:20px;
}

h2 { 
font-size: 16px; 
color: #000;
margin-top: 10px;
margin-bottom: 7px; 
letter-spacing: 1px;
}

h3 { 
font-size: 12px; 
color: #000;
margin-bottom: 5px; 
letter-spacing: 1px;
}

h4 { 
font-size: 12px; 
margin-top: 40px;
margin-bottom: 7px; 

}
h5 { 
font-size: 12px; 
margin-top: 40px;
margin-bottom: 5px; 
letter-spacing: 1px;
}



a {text-decoration:none; border:none;}
a:link {color:#000; text-decoration: none; }
a:visited {color:#9A0910; text-decoration: none;}
a:hover {color:#9A0910; text-decoration: underline;}
a:active {color:#9A0910; text-decoration: none;}

img {border:none;}


#contentarea{
width: 950px; /*Width of main container*/
height: 730px;
margin: 0 auto; /*Center container on page*/
padding-top:5px;
background-image: url(bilder/bg_stor.jpg);
background-repeat: no-repeat;
}

#contentarea_sida{
width: 950px; /*Width of main container*/
height: 730px;
margin: 0 auto; /*Center container on page*/
padding-top:5px;
background-image: url(bilder/bg_sida.jpg);
background-repeat: no-repeat;
}
#contentarea_kontakt{
width: 950px; /*Width of main container*/
height: 730px;
margin: 0 auto; /*Center container on page*/
padding-top:5px;
background-image: url(bilder/bg_kontakt.jpg);
background-repeat: no-repeat;
}
#contentarea_broschyrsida{
width: 950px; /*Width of main container*/
height: 730px;
margin: 0 auto; /*Center container on page*/
padding-top:5px;
background-image: url(bilder/bg_sida.jpg);
background-repeat: no-repeat;
}
#contentarea_nyhetersida{
width: 950px; /*Width of main container*/
height: 730px;
margin: 0 auto; /*Center container on page*/
padding-top:5px;
background-image: url(bilder/bg_sida.jpg);
background-repeat: no-repeat;
}

/*Top inkl meny*/
#top{
width: 810px;
height: 120px;

}

#main{
width: 1000px; 
height: 700px;
margin: 0 auto; 
}

#meny{
margin-top: 90px;
margin-left: 140px;
}


#main_text{
height:255px;
margin-left:65px;
margin-right:490px;
margin-top:60px;
overflow: auto;
}
#main_sortiment{
height:550px;
margin-left:65px;
margin-right:260px;
margin-top:20px;
overflow: auto;
}
#main_broschyrer{
height:470px;
margin-left:65px;
margin-top:20px;
overflow: auto;
}
#main_nyheter{
height:450px;
width:700px;
float:left;
margin-left:17px;
margin-top:20px;
overflow: auto;
}
#main_aterforsaljare{
height:440px;
margin-left:65px;
margin-right:0px;
margin-top:20px;
overflow: auto;
}
#main_produkter{
height:470px;
margin-left:65px;
margin-right:75px;
margin-top:20px;
overflow: auto;
}

#main_rutor{
width: 600px;
margin-left:70px;
margin-top:60px;
}
#main_rutorkatalog{
width: 250px;
margin-right:20px;
margin-top:-390px;
float:right;
}

#katalogruta{

margin-right:0px;
width:190px;
height:370px;
margin-top:20px;

}
#kontaktruta{
margin-right:30px;
width:220px;
height:50px;
margin-top:25px;
margin-left:50px

}

#rutap{
margin-right:0px;
width:150px;
height:60px;
margin-top:160px;
margin-left:140px;
background-color:#FFFFFF;
}
#rutap2{
margin-right:0px;
width:150px;
height:60px;
margin-top:25px;
margin-left:140px;
background-color:#FFFFFF;
}
#text_ruta{
margin-left:3px;
}
table {
color:#000;
}

table a {text-decoration:none; border:none;}
table a:link {color:#000; text-decoration: none; }
table a:visited {color:#000; text-decoration: none;}
table a:hover {color:#000; text-decoration: underline;}
table a:active {color:#000; text-decoration: none;}



/*Sidfot*/
#footer{
width: 825px;
text-align: center;
color:#999999;
font-size: 9px;
margin: 0 auto; /*Center container on page*/
}

#norsk{
width:400px;
height:30px;
color:#FFFFFF;
}
#norsk a {text-decoration:none; border:none;}
#norsk a:link {color:#fff; text-decoration: none; }
#norsk a:visited {color:#fff; text-decoration: none;}
#norsk a:hover {color:#fff; text-decoration: underline;}
#norsk a:active {color:#fff; text-decoration: none;}

